Background and Objectives: This study aimed to design and validate a conceptual model for an interactive educational film learning environment tailored to early primary education, with an emphasis on interdisciplinary synergy among educational technology, narratology, film studies, and learning psychology.
Methodology: An exploratory mixed methods design (model development approach) was employed. In the qualitative phase, the core components of the model were identified through a research synthesis approach, combined with data obtained from 18 in depth interviews with experts and scholars.
Findings: Ten key components were extracted, including learner as author, learner centered film, supportive narrator (teacher), interaction, alternative narratives, rhetorical devices, engagement, embedded assessment, open source video library, and support. In the quantitative phase, a researcher developed questionnaire was administered to 28 experts to examine the internal validity of the model. Data analysis using the Content Validity Ratio (CVR) (0.80–1.00) and the Content Validity Index (CVI) (0.90–1.00) confirmed the validity of the components. Furthermore, the results of one sample t tests, with mean scores ranging from 4.06 to 4.28 and a high level of statistical significance (p < .01), supported the structural coherence and theoretical adequacy of the proposed model.
Conclusion: Grounded in learner agency and interactive narrative, and integrating cognitive, participatory, and aesthetic dimensions, the proposed conceptual model frames story based interactive educational film as a meaning making, enriched learning environment. Beyond a content production model, it offers an interdisciplinary framework for rethinking digital learning by emphasizing active narrative experiences and the learner’s role in knowledge construction.
